Rolls said he would weigh the options in discussions with his parents. ``We're not going to rush,'' he said in a conference call. ``We'll sit back, relax, think everything out thoroughly.''

Rolls, also an accomplished quarterback who insists he has sworn off football, batted .512 and stole 19 bases in his senior season while playing shortstop and third base. He's 6-foot-3, 205 pounds; the Dodgers project him at third.

None was taken in the first round.

      On the other hand, nine current players were signed as free agents from five different countries: Ramon Martinez, Raul Mondesi, Pedro Astacio (Dominican Republic); Ismael Valdes, Antonio Osuna, Juan Castro (Mexico); Hideo Nomo (Japan); Chan Ho Park (South Korea); Roger Cedeno (Venezuela).

      Whirlwind visit: Dreifort, assigned to Triple-A Albuquerque while trying to return from major elbow surgery, stopped by Tuesday to throw for pitching coach Dave Wallace and to be checked out by physical therapist Pat Screnar. Both gave him stamps of approval.

      Dreifort, 0-3 with a 5.20 ERA in nine games with the Dukes, said, ``I'm having trouble throwing strikes (24 walks in 36-1/3 innings). I don't think it's as bad as it looks. I'm just trying to be too fine, I think.''

      Dreifort also recalled the draft of '93, when he tried to concentrate on the College World Series while with Wichita State.

      ``You've got guys expecting to go in certain places (in the draft) the night before they play,'' he said. ``Then they go in whatever round and they've got to go back out and give you 100 percent mentally? It's tough.''
